About DarioHealth Cash Flow Analysis
The Cash Flow Statement is a financial statement that shows how changes in DarioHealth balance sheet and income statement accounts affect cash and cash equivalents. It breaks the analysis down to operating, investing, and financing activities. One of the most critical aspects of the cash flow statement is liquidity, which is the degree to which DarioHealth's non-liquid assets can be easily converted into cash.
DarioHealth Corp Cash Flow Chart
DarioHealth Cash Flow Statement became part of mandatory reporting in 1987. It is now one of three main statements in accounting used to measure how well a company manages its liquidity and overall cash position. The rate of cash utilization and preservation is now part of the leading indicators of a healthy entity, and the DarioHealth Corp Cash Flow Statement shows how well the company generates cash to payout debt obligations or to cover ongoing operating expenses.

DarioHealth Corp cash flow statement Accounts
2019 | 2020 | 2021 | 2022 | 2023 | 2024 (projected) | ||
Change In Cash | 9.4M | 8.2M | 7.2M | 13.5M | (12.4M) | (11.8M) | |
Stock Based Compensation | 2.3M | 11.1M | 25.0M | 17.0M | 19.7M | 20.7M | |
Free Cash Flow | (15.8M) | (17.9M) | (50.7M) | (48.4M) | (31.0M) | (29.4M) | |
Change In Working Capital | (429K) | 417K | (2.6M) | (10.9M) | 4.4M | 4.6M | |
Begin Period Cash Flow | 11.1M | 20.5M | 28.7M | 35.9M | 49.5M | 52.0M | |
Other Cashflows From Financing Activities | 25.2M | 27.5M | 889K | 71.4M | 16.6M | 13.6M | |
Depreciation | 183K | 190K | 3.3M | 4.7M | 5.2M | 5.5M | |
Other Non Cash Items | 4.7M | 12.7M | 637K | 3.6M | 1.1M | 1.0M | |
Capital Expenditures | 98K | 118K | 261K | 573K | 584K | 354.4K | |
Total Cash From Operating Activities | (15.7M) | (17.7M) | (50.4M) | (47.8M) | (30.4M) | (28.9M) | |
Net Income | (17.7M) | (29.4M) | (76.8M) | (62.2M) | (54.9M) | (52.1M) | |
Total Cash From Financing Activities | 25.2M | 27.5M | 65.8M | 61.9M | 18.3M | 24.6M | |
End Period Cash Flow | 20.5M | 28.7M | 35.9M | 49.5M | 37.1M | 38.9M | |
Sale Purchase Of Stock | (1K) | 25.2M | 27.5M | 65.8M | (134K) | 0.0 | |
Change To Inventory | (37K) | (879K) | (2.2M) | (1.7M) | 2.9M | 3.0M | |
Investments | (113K) | (1.5M) | (400K) | (573K) | (523K) | (549.2K) | |
Cash And Cash Equivalents Changes | 9.4M | 8.2M | 7.2M | 13.5M | 15.6M | 16.3M | |
Cash Flows Other Operating | 659K | (1.1M) | 933K | 36K | 32.4K | 30.8K | |
Change To Account Receivables | (504K) | 548K | (351K) | (5.1M) | 2.8M | 3.0M | |
Change To Operating Activities | 543K | (77K) | (1.4M) | (1.9M) | (1.7M) | (1.6M) | |
Other Cashflows From Investing Activities | (15K) | (4K) | (7.5M) | (131K) | (117.9K) | (123.8K) | |
Change To Netincome | 2.3M | 11.1M | 25.0M | 17.0M | 19.5M | 20.5M | |
Change To Liabilities | (547K) | 1.9M | (288K) | (4.6M) | (4.1M) | (3.9M) | |
Change Receivables | (504K) | 548K | (351K) | (5.1M) | (4.6M) | (4.4M) | |
Issuance Of Capital Stock | 25.2M | 27.5M | 64.9M | 38.3M | 16.7M | 15.9M |
Pair Trading with DarioHealth Corp
One of the main advantages of trading using pair correlations is that every trade hedges away some risk. Because there are two separate transactions required, even if DarioHealth Corp position performs unexpectedly, the other equity can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market. For example, if an entire industry or sector drops because of unexpected headlines, the short position in DarioHealth Corp will appreciate offsetting losses from the drop in the long position's value.Moving together with DarioHealth Stock

The correlation of DarioHealth Corp is a statistical measure of how it moves in relation to other instruments. This measure is expressed in what is known as the correlation coefficient, which ranges between -1 and +1. A perfect positive correlation (i.e., a correlation coefficient of +1) implies that as DarioHealth Corp moves, either up or down, the other security will move in the same direction. Alternatively, perfect negative correlation means that if DarioHealth Corp moves in either direction, the perfectly negatively correlated security will move in the opposite direction. If the correlation is 0, the equities are not correlated; they are entirely random. A correlation greater than 0.8 is generally described as strong, whereas a correlation less than 0.5 is generally considered weak.
